Learn how to restore your HP computer using a system image in Windows 8. With Windows 8, you can backup every file and setting on your computer at once and save it as a system image. If you ever have a software problem, you can restore your PC back to exactly as it was when you created the system image. For other helpful videos go to hp.com/supportvideos or youtube.com/howto4u.
